>>Meine Frage wäre also ob es irgendwie die Möglichkeit gibt ...
Ja - aber: Du hast immer noch nicht beschrieben, auf welche Weise Du (3) umsetzen willst.
"Von Hand" geht da schon Einiges.
Programmtechnisch natürlich auch, aber meist auf andere Weise.
>>Verstehe ich den Begriff des Parent Items richtig ?
Ja, das dem Einzelteil übergeordnete Teil.
>>1. Das übergeordnete Item herauszufinden
Im Structure Manager in der Ansicht Details kannst Du das Attribut "Parent" einblenden.
Fraglich, ob Dir das in dieser Weise hilft.
Schliesslich ist das ja genau die Baugruppe, die Du Dir gerade anschaust.
Und wenn Du jetzt doch nicht den Structure Manager meinst, sondern das Einzelteil in "Mein Teamcenter" betrachtest, dann gibt es die Ansicht "Auswirkungsanalyse", über die Du die Teileverwendung abfragen kannst. Da kann eine Schraube schon mal in zahlreichen Baugruppen verbaut sein...
>>zB zusammengesetzer Name für Item2: $objectname von parentItem + $objectname ITEM
Das ist ein fragwürdiges Unterfangen.
a) Das geht grundsätzlich NICHT bei Mehrfachverwendung von Teilen,
weil es dann keine eindeutige Zuordnung gibt.
b) Das Item2 muss ja schon in TC existieren, damit es verbaut werden kann.
Bei einem nachträglichen Umbennenen mußt Du aber nicht nur das Item anfassen, sondern so ziemlich alle untergeordneten Objekte wie ItemRevisions, Datasets, Forms.
>>2. Informationen davon abzufragen
Ja - das habe ich schon im ersten Beitrag oben beschrieben.
a) Ansichten -> Details -> Spalten konfigurieren
b) QueryBuilder -> Abfrage formulieren
c) SQL-Abfrage an die Datenbank
>>3. Diese Informationen an anderen Stellen mit einbauen kann
Aber sicher ist das möglich.
Das klingt sehr nach einem ITK-Programm. ITK = Integration Toolkit.
Leute, die gute Programierer sind und
auch noch die Struktur der TC-Datenbank kennen, sind selten und sehr begehrt.
Knie Dich rein, und Du hast gute Berufschancen bei Siemens und den Partnern.
Aber an dieser Stelle kann ich Dir nicht weiter helfen.
Vielleicht findet sich ja jemand anders, der etwas Ähnliches bereits gemacht hat.
------------------
Rainer Schulze
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P